Blood Type Information
Blood comes in different types. Each person has a specific ABO type (A, B, AB, 0) and RH factor (positive or negative).
The most prevalent types of blood are 0 positive and A positive. The least common types are B negative and AB negative. Only fifteen percent of the population is negative for the RH factor.
Compatibility chart for red cell transfusion
Patient's blood type Patient may* receive
A+ A+, A-, O+, O-
A- A-, O-
B+ B+, B-, O+, O-
B- B-, O-
AB+ AB+, AB-, A+, A-, O+, O-, B+, B-
AB- AB-, A-, B-, O-
O+ O+, O-
O- O-
*Hospital policy may dictate differently.
Blood type information
% of blood type groupings in an average 100 U.S. citizens Blood Type   RH+   RH-
45 will be O Of which 38.5 and 6.5
40 will be A Of which 34.3 and 5.7
10 will be B Of which 8.6 and 1.4
5 will be AB Of which 4.3 and 0.7
